US Antimony shipment detained 82 days by Chinese Customs, forced back to Australia
UNITED STATES ANTIMONY CORP
- 50-ton stibnite ore shipment from Australia to Mexico detained at Ningbo port for 82 days.
- Company paid $715,413 partial payment prior to departure under existing contract.
- Chinese Customs released containers only on condition of return to Australia, not delivery to Madero smelter.
- Company assumes detention due to antimony ore content or US ownership; China banned antimony exports in Sept 2024.
- Shipment finally released June 23, 2025; company made exhaustive efforts to resolve but received no explanation.
